BackupBuddy
BackupBuddy’s WordPress plugin has been on the market for nearly ten years. While most plugins will only backup your site database, BackupBuddy can restore the complete WordPress installation.
A BackupBuddy restoration includes things like:
- Website pages
- Widgets
- Posts and Comments
- Core files
- Users
- Database
- Videos
- Images
- Themes
- Settings
All of these aspects will be taken care of when you use BackupBuddy. Through the plugin, your files are backed up and then stored elsewhere. They remain there, safe and secure until they are needed. You can also save your site backups to a hard drive or additional storage locations like Google Drive or Dropbox.
If you don’t want to save all of these components for whatever reason, that’s fine too. You can customize your backups to look however you want them to.
Don’t want to deal with the hassle of manual backups? BackupBuddy has your back! You can set up automatic backups so you can rest assured there’s always a recent backup on file.
This plugin is also helpful for web developers who build out custom sites within a temporary domain until they are ready to move the site to the client’s live domain because it will allow you to transition hosts or domains with ease.
Jetpack
Jetpack is another excellent option that can keep your website backed up and consistently scan for malware to keep your data safe.
Jetpack aims to get your site backed up at super-fast speeds, as the name alludes to. They offer a real-time backup option that lets you make changes to your site as you need to ensure that all changes are saved. They also provide a daily backup option that automatically backs your site up once per day and allows you 30 days of archives to pull from if needed.
They offer one-click restorations from mobile or desktop, so no matter where you are, you’ll always have the power to get your site back up quickly.
The real-time backup option from Jetpack costs about five times as much as the daily backup plan, so make your pick based on what is most important to you: value or peace of mind.
UpdraftPlus
UpdraftPlus is a popular option, especially for those who don’t have much experience on the technical side of things. The UpdraftPlus interface is easy to use and gives you the power to get your content restored with just a few clicks.
UpdraftPlus features a free and paid version. With the free version, you can manually back up or schedule backups. You can even save data like your themes, plugins, and database.
If you move to the paid plan, you’ll gain the following benefits:
- Migrator
- Multi-site compatibility
- Database encryption
- Advanced reporting
What’s listed above is just some of the additional functionality you get when you upgrade to their premium plan option.
You can set up your automatic backups to run hourly, daily, weekly, or even monthly. You can also run manual backups and choose to delete older backup versions you don’t need anymore.
UpdraftPlus also gives you the option to save copies of your backups on Dropbox, Google Drive, and more.
Even if you don’t upgrade to the premium version, it’s nice to know that there are still quality backup plugins for WordPress that don’t cost a thing.
